Calculating the angle for DTV antenna from my place to Three Rock

Which basically wrt geographic (grid) North equates to 36 degs (NE) or 206 degs (SW).
But don't forget the magnetic correction you'll need to apply up in the attic!
The way I think of it is, the compass is in error by 6 degrees West.
So basically, if using a magnetic compass, the aerial should align 42 deg (NE) or 212 degs (SW).

Messy, but the diagram above uses a protractor compass. Actual maps and compasses mark North as zero degrees.

Simple Gravity in Scratch

Goal: 
I want to make objects fall realistically so that I can make a puzzle game.
What stuff do I know? 
The game could take place within a single large field, i.e. like Earth where we experience gravity acting in just one direction e.g. -y
An object will fall (accelerate) under its own weight, in a gravity field if it is unsupported.
Objects have mass, mass confers inertia.
Weight is the force of attraction between two objects with mass, usually a very large massive object (the Earth) and a much smaller object with little mass.
An objects spatial volume/area matters, i.e. objects don't interpenetrate (usually).

Part 1 - Simple version in space based on Newton's first law of motion
A body tends to remain at rest or continue to move in a straight line at constant velocity unless it is acted upon by an external force. This is the concept of inertia.
The simplest version of the first law we can make is classical 2-D particle kinematics, i.e. bodies in motion in zero gravity and sliding on a frictionless surface with lossless collisions and ignoring rotational dynamics.

We'll start with an object, a ball say... We'll make it a vector graphic, not a bitmap. Because we'll probably be using 'touching' from 'sensing'.

Zero the circle; go to x:0, y:0
Add a 'glide 1 secs to' a new position within the coordinate boundaries of the field (-240, 180; +240, +180).
Run it and demonstrate movement.

So starting with the SD card inserted and mounted... in MY CASE ONLY, from an xterm using the df -h command, the device name (and therefore the 'raw device name') is disk1 (or rdisk1 for its raw equivalent), i.e.

$ df -h
Filesystem      Size   Used  Avail Capacity  iused  ifree %iused  Mounted on
/dev/disk0s2   112Gi  108Gi  3.6Gi    97% 28456655 955713   97%   /
devfs          184Ki  184Ki    0Bi   100%      636      0  100%   /dev
map -hosts       0Bi    0Bi    0Bi   100%        0      0  100%   /net
map auto_home    0Bi    0Bi    0Bi   100%        0      0  100%   /home
map -fstab       0Bi    0Bi    0Bi   100%        0      0  100%   /Network/Servers
/dev/disk1s1   3.7Gi  832Ki  3.7Gi     1%        0      0  100%   /Volumes/XBMC

Next, unmount it using 'sudo diskutil unmount /dev/disk1s1' (my case only). The icon will also disappear from the desktop confirming this step was successful.

$ sudo diskutil unmount /dev/disk1s1

The last step is to wri the image file to the raw SD card device as identified above, replacing disk1s1 with rdisk1:
$ sudo dd bs=1m if=./raspbmc-2013-12-23.img of=/dev/rdisk1

After anywhere from 3 to 5 minutes the disk image write finishes. The xterm looked like this:
1300+0 records in
1300+0 records out
1363148800 bytes transferred in 243.253827 secs (5603812 bytes/sec)

And there's a shiny new disk labelled 'Untitled' on the desktop. At first impression it looks like your 4G or 8G sized disk has tragically shrunk to 60 or 70 MB. The reason is that the SD disk now has a Linux swap partition and a Linux filesystem partition occupying the available space. The good news is that most of the slack space can be recovered the first time you load this SD card on the Raspberry Pi via one of the Pi configurator (raspi-config) options to reallocate the space from the linux partition to the FAT32 partition.

Minecraft Server: Bukkit dev install notes

Bukkit is a full update/replacement for your minecraft server.
A straightforward installation, just copy the jar into your server folder.
Take care to backup your world folder in case of loss.

The Bukkit version of the Minecraft server can load plugins just like the original Minecraft server. Just copy plugin files to the plugin folder.
